Smooth skin
effect
Choose from three levels of skin smoothing. Skin
smoothing is optimized for the main subject’s face.
Brightness Choose from ve levels of brightness.
Background
Defocus
Defocus the background.
Areas other than people’s skin may be modied, depending on
the shooting conditions.
Try taking some test shots rst to make sure you obtain the
desired results.
In [ ] ash mode, background defocusing is set to [Off] and
cannot be changed.

Shooting Yourself under Optimal
Settings (Self Portrait)
Still Images
Movies
For self-portraits, customizable image processing includes skin smoothing
as well as brightness and background adjustment to make yourself stand
out.
1
Enter [ ] mode.
Set the mode dial to [ ].
2
Congure the setting.
Press the [ ] button to access the setting
screen for smooth skin and brightness.
Press the [ ][ ] buttons to choose a
setting item, and then press the [ ][ ]
buttons or turn the [ ] dial to adjust the
value as you watch the screen.
